DM102 Freq In/Out¶
Frequency meter and generator.
The frequency meter will measure frequencies between 1 Hz and 36 MHz (3.3V in).
Outputs include square waves and short pulses (both 1 Hz to 18 MHz), as well as a fixed crystal output (8 MHz). The rotary encoder sets the output in increasingly coarse steps.
Usage¶
- Connect any of the IO-1 / IO-2 / IO-3 outputs as needed (3.3V levels).
- Turn the knob to adjust the frequency between 1 Hz and 18 MHz.
- Press the knob to enable / disable the IO-1 and IO-2 outputs.
- Connect IO-4 to any 3.3V logic signal to be measured.
Frequency adjustments are limited to these 74 values: 1..9 Hz, 10..90 Hz, 100..900 Hz, 1..9 kHz, 10..90 kHz, 100..900 kHz, 1..9 MHz, 10 / 12 / 14 / 18 MHz. Some of the higher frequencies are approximate (they are all derived from the µC's 72 MHz system clock).
